Ups! yeah 2011 sorry hehe, trying to multitask.

Yeah I’d say that definitely the fact that your application is paper based has something to do with your delay. Another factor is that Brisbane Office, which processes all onshore applications, has dramatically less workload than Adelaide Office.

But if you aren’t happy with the way your agent is handling the communications with DIAC you should file a form 1193 “communicating by e-mail with the department” (I think you had this discussion with someone before).

After three attempts (post 1-07-11) I got the magic email on 25-07-11 saying:

Dear Client,

 

Thank you for your email in relation to your visa application under Australia's General Skilled Migration program.

 

Your application has been batched for allocation, a case officer will be assigned to your case shortly.

 

Once allocated a case officer you will be contacted if they require any additional information.

 

Yours sincerely,

Jen D

 

General Skilled Migration

Department of Immigration and Citizenship

the day after I receipt an email from my CO requesting medicals and PCC . I mean shortly you, and everybody else pre-2010 should be either allocated or soon to be. As a matter of fact, technically speaking you should have been allocating before me. So believe me, these emails do turn alarms in the department’s system (especially for paper based application).

Oh well, I don’t want to stress you more, so let’s see this week. Hey at least we are back on SOL!!! which for me was like almost having the visa granted. Probably right now someone in Adelaide office is pulling your file out of the archives ;)
